Ingredients
- 1 cup butter, softened
- 1 1/4 cups white sugar
- 2 e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- 1 1/2 cups flour
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 3 cups oats
- 2 cups shredded unsweetened coconut
- 2 cups dried blueberries

Preparation
Step 1
1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
2. In the bowl of a standing mixer, cream together the butter and sugar until fluffy.
3. Add the eggs and the vanilla and beat until creamy.
4. In a separate bowl combine the flour, baking soda, nutmeg and salt and add it to the batter.
5. Then mix in the oats, coconut and dried blueberries until everything is well combined.
6. Scoop the cookie dough onto silpat lined sheet pans by the spoonful and bake them 10 minutes at 350 degrees until golden.
7. Let cool and keep in an airtight container until ready to serve.
